Look at the barrel - if there's a stamping on the left side of the barrel that shows fll Pieta, then its a Pieta piece. If the stamping is under the loading lever on the barrel and shows Uberti.... well then.

If the title of the post is correct, then they were made by Pietta.
The serial numbers looks like the set was made for and sold by Sportsman's Guide. It was in the late 80s or early 90s that they sold sets like these. Some had the 8" barrel and some had 12" barrels.
